New PMA head vows safety of cadets


MANILA, Philippines — The new superintendent of the Philippine Military Academy (PMA) yesterday assured the families of the cadets of their safety and security. Brawner, a veteran of the fighting in Mindanao, said his mission to lead the PMA would be tough. Meanwhile, a former Navy officer-turned-congressman yesterday urged his alma mater, the PMA, to include the anti-hazing law in its curriculum. Cabochan admitted hazing some younger cadets when he was an upperclassman at PMA. He urged his fellow PMA alumni to talk to cadets and their families and discourage hazing and physical abuse.
